Abstract
Rain Gardens for Roads: Installation & Maintenance Tips—Rain gardens and bio-swales provide an effective means of addressing water quality and quantity issues along roadways, if properly designed and installed. If not properly installed, they can create flooding, unsafe driving conditions, and ugly eyesores. We will examine how to successfully incorporate rain gardens into roadways, including design and long-term maintenance considerations, and present lessons learned from construction and upkeep of rain gardens in municipal installations.
